The expected setup for MakeConection is defined. > > I agree that if we close PR001 with no action that the current spec > will need to be changed to address this problem. > > > *From:* Jonathan Marsh [mailto:jonathan@wso2.com] * > Sent:* Monday, November 06, 2006 9:46 AM* > To:* ws-rx@lists.oasis-open.org* > Subject:* [ws-rx] New issue: MakeConnection preconditions are unclear > > MakeConnection as defined today relies on the RM Anonymous URI > template. The spec does not adequately specify the preconditions > necessary for the exchange to be successful. > > Prior to a MakeConnection message, do both the client and the server > have to be in possession of a correctly constructed instance of the RM > anon URI template? Of an EPR using this template? The example messages > invent a subscription operation in step 1, which indicates that the > precise URI and the intent to enable MakeConnection must be negotiated > between the RMD and RMS out of band, yet nowhere are these > preconditions enumerated. The RM protocol preconditions only list an > EPR as a precondition, not the precise form of that EPR, and any > intention that buffering of messages should be engaged. What happens > if a client does a MakeConnection without all preconditions being > satisfied also appears to be underspecified. > > *Jonathan Marsh* - _http://www.wso2.com_ <http://www.wso2.com/> - > _http://auburnmarshes.spaces.live.com_ > <http://auburnmarshes.spaces.live.com/> > -- Paul Fremantle VP/Technology and Partnerships, WSO2 OASIS WS-RX TC Co-chair http://bloglines.com/blog/paulfremantle paul@wso2.com (646) 290 8050 "Oxygenating the Web Service Platform", www.wso2.com
